Big Brother's Charley in 3am catfight outside London club

Big Brother's Charley Uchea got into a violent catfight outside London's Embassy Club at 3 am yesterday morning.

The reality TV star's hair was viciously pulled by a mystery brunette in a pink dress and she sank to the pavement looking terrified.

The motives for the attack were uncertain but Charley remained defiant after the tussle.

She strode along the pavement looking her usual feisty self - despite clutching her shoes and a clump of her own hair!

Charley, 22, seems to be enjoying the attentions of more admiring fans however. She recently admitted

"When I go shopping, it takes four hours because everyone mobs me.

I've got an entourage bigger than J-Lo."

Perhaps her inflated ego was the cause for her early morning catfight?
